Zero DSR/X Black Forest Edition

Zero Motorcycles has unveiled its 2024 lineup at EICMA in Milan, featuring significant updates to their existing models, more affordable prices, and a variety of new colors for their carry-over bikes. Among these, the Zero DSR/X takes center stage as the flagship model.

The Zero DSR/X is a robust electric motorcycle ready to conquer any terrain. With a powerful 75 kW (100 hp) electric engine and peak torque of 229 Nm, it offers thrilling performance. The frame and geometry provide ample ground clearance, and an adjustable front fork offers up to 21 cm of travel.

But the real highlight of the 2024 range is the limited-edition Zero DSR/X Black Forest. Based on the DSR/X adventure bike, it boasts a distinctive black finish, special graphics, and a host of premium accessories that make it the most luxurious and wilderness-ready Zero motorcycle to date.

These premium additions include a three-piece luggage set with inner bags, cross-spoke wire wheels for tubeless tires, a touring screen, a premium saddle, serrated foot pegs, skid plate, frame protection guards, fog lights, a center stand, smoked LED indicators, a custom cover, and even a VIP gift box.

FERRARI FXX K

Ferrari have unveiled the latest evolution of its flagship hypercar series, the new FXX K. The impressive beast is powered by a 6.3L V12 engine delivering 1,050 cv, and features a 7-speed automatic transmission. Mercedes ECQ 4x4

Mercedes-Benz has turned its EQC electric SUV into something a whole lot more interesting. The Mercedes ECQ 4x4 is a true off-road beast, it is twice as high as the standard production EQC and has a fording depth of over 15 inches. Audi Q8 E-Tron Edition Dakar

Audi is celebrating its presence in the Dakar Rally with a limited-edition model, the Audi Q8 E-Tron Edition Dakar. This electric SUV gets a lift with additional ground clearance, off-road tires, and distinctive exterior accents. The modifications include wider wheel arch flares and Mythos Black Metallic trim.
